Calabogie Peaks Resort


Calabogie Peaks Resort is a thrilling experience due to its high vertical drop and longest beginner trail in Ontario. The resort offers a diverse range of trails suitable for all skill levels, from beginners to experts. The Top Hut provides a sheltered experience for guests at the mountain's summit, offering warmth and protection from the elements. The resort's year-round activities and beautiful natural setting make it a popular destination for both winter sports enthusiasts and those seeking a relaxing getaway.
